Description
In order to get rid of some `&&` (which make it hard to read the run-scripts in GitHub), consider using [pre- and post-hooks](https://docs.npmjs.com/misc/scripts) for npm run-scripts.

Research direction
Start by reviewing the repository's npm run-script definitions and identify the commands that use chained && expressions. Replace the relevant chaining with npm pre- and post-hooks while preserving the existing order and behavior, then run the affected scripts to confirm they still work.
